区块链技术的普及推动了数字货币的使用和交易,而区块链钱包作为数字货币的存储和管理工具,起到了至关重要的作用。其中,密钥的保护和安全性是区块链钱包的关键问题,本文将从密钥的生成、管理和使用方面进行探索,旨在帮助用户更好地理解区块链钱包的安全性。
区块链钱包的密钥生成是一个关键步骤,它直接影响着密钥的安全性。通常情况下,区块链钱包使用加密算法生成一对密钥:私钥和公钥。私钥是用户唯一拥有的秘密数字,公钥是私钥的非机密部分,用于加密和验证数字签名。
生成私钥的过程通常采用伪随机数生成器(PRNG),这种生成器通过复杂的算法生成无法预测的数字序列。关键是采用足够的熵来生成私钥,以提高安全性。一些钱包还提供助记词功能,通过助记词用户可以再次生成其私钥。
密钥的安全管理是防止钱包被盗或损失的关键。用户在管理密钥时需要注意以下几点:
1. 私钥的安全存储:用户应将私钥妥善保存在安全的存储介质中,如硬件钱包、离线设备或冷存储等。这样可以避免私钥被网络攻击者获取。
2. 密钥备份:对于私钥,用户应及时进行备份,以防止设备丢失、损坏或遗忘密码等情况导致无法访问钱包。备份的存储介质应妥善保管,可以是纸质备份或加密存储在云服务上。
3. 密钥的分享:私钥是用户的独有数字,不应与他人分享。如果有必要分享公钥,用户可以将公钥分发给他人,以便进行加密和验证操作。
密钥的使用是用户进行交易和管理区块链资产的关键环节。在使用密钥时,用户需要注意以下几点:
1. 签名和验证:私钥用于对交易进行签名,以确保交易的完整性和真实性。同时,公钥则用于验证签名的有效性。用户应确保在进行任何交易之前验证签名和地址的正确性,以避免受到欺诈和攻击。
2. 避免钓鱼网站和诈骗:用户应警惕钓鱼网站和诈骗行为,确保在进行任何操作时都是在合法和可信的网站上进行。同时,用户要保持软件和操作系统的更新,以强化安全性。
3. 多重签名:一些区块链钱包支持多重签名功能,即多个私钥共同对交易进行签名。这种方式提高了安全性,一旦有私钥泄露或丢失,仍然可以保证交易的安全进行。
区块链钱包的安全性主要取决于密钥的保护和用户的操作习惯。如果密钥被泄露、丢失或被黑客攻击,钱包中的资产将可能被盗取。因此,用户应重视以下几点以提高钱包的安全性:
1. 使用安全的钱包:选择经过安全认证和广泛使用的区块链钱包,避免使用未知或不受信任的钱包程序。
2. 更新软件和操作系统:及时更新钱包软件和操作系统的补丁,以修复已知漏洞和增强安全性。
3. 双重身份验证:启用钱包的双重身份验证功能,如短信验证、Google Authenticator等,以增加账户访问的安全性。
4. 警惕网络攻击:避免点击未知链接、下载不明文件,提高对钓鱼网站和恶意软件的警惕。
通过对密钥的生成、管理和使用方面的探讨,我们了解到了区块链钱包的密钥保护和安全性的重要性。用户在使用区块链钱包时,应正确生成和保存密钥,同时采取合适的措施保护密钥的安全性。只有做好密钥的保护和合理使用,才能更好地保障区块链钱包的安全性。
1. 区块链钱包的密钥是如何生成的?
2. 密钥的安全存储方式有哪些?
3. 如何使用密钥进行交易和验证?
4. 区块链钱包的安全性如何提高?
5. 如何防范钓鱼网站和诈骗行为?